Keeps Cells Healthy And Vibrant

When we fast we give our body time to rest and repair, tending to natural processes put in place to keep our cells healthy. Autophagy is an example of a process our body naturally undergoes to keep our cells healthy and in turn, keep us healthy!

Autophagy is the process our cells go through to remove waste and dysfunctional cells to help our body clean out damaged cells and regenerate new and healthier cells. Evidence suggests when we intermittent fast, we increase the frequency of this process, so our body works harder to remove any unwanted junk and dysfunctioning cells .

Increased autophagy may play a role in protecting us from several diseases including neurodegenerative diseases, cancer, inflammatory diseases, and cardiovascular diseases .

Can You Build Muscle With Intermittent Fasting

Eat Stop Eat Review

Fasting is a catabolic state that makes you break down fat tissue and old cellular debris that can be converted back into energy. To actually build new muscle youd naturally have to give more building blocks to facilitate that growth.

However, it doesnt mean that you cant successfully build muscle with intermittent fasting.

Like I mentioned, eating 4-6 small meals a day may elevate muscle protein synthesis more frequently, but more frequent surges of muscle protein synthesis wont necessarily mean more muscle growth because what matters most is how much protein your body ends up absorbing over the course of the 24-hour period.

If youre doing intermittent fasting with 2 meals a day, you can spike muscle protein synthesis twice a day and thats going to be more than enough to force your body to grow. What matters more for muscle growth is the training stimulus and adaptive signal.

In fact, being in a fasted state makes you more protein sparing and anti-catabolic by increasing growth hormone and ketones. Higher levels of growth hormone and IGF-1 can stimulate muscle protein synthesis and it definitely improves the bodys sensitivity to protein intake. Youll end up absorbing your food better because its more scarce.

May Play A Role In Cancer Treatment And Prevention

This potential benefit is still a bit up in the air. Animal models have shown that periodic fasting may help protect normal cells from the toxic effects of chemotherapy drugs while sensitizing cancer cells to the treatment .

When it comes to human trials, the data is still inconclusive. Weight control and reduced inflammation in the body could reduce the development of cancer, but further research is needed to understand the role fasting may play in cancer treatment .

When Is The Best Time To Eat Protein

When you decide to consume your protein will vary depending on the intermittent fasting protocol you choose. For instance, if you choose a 16:8 protocol, during which you fast for 16 hours throughout the night and into the morning, youll likely prefer to eat your protein later in the evening before your fast begins. Ideally, you should eat some protein before starting a fast to feel full longer. However, you can choose to start your day with more protein as well.

If you increase your protein intake with breakfast or the first meal you have when you break your fast researchers believe youll have greater appetite control during the day, lower your insulin levels, and eat less at lunchtime. On the other hand, experts found that eating protein with dinner will also increase satiety and make it less likely you indulge in unhealthy food in the evening. Remember you dont need to eat all of the days protein at once within your eating window, so feel free to make breakfast or dinner more protein-focused while still incorporating protein-rich foods like yogurt or oats.

    How Much Protein Should You Eat

    Intermittent fasting designates an eating window for you to consume all of your days nutrients. However, just because your eating window is smaller while fasting, doesnt mean you should eat less protein. You must power your body with protein to feel full during your fast and maintain a high level of energy throughout the day.

    According to the National Academy of Medicine, adults should consume a minimum of 7 grams of protein for every 20 pounds of body weight. If youre approximately 150 pounds, you should consume just over 50 grams of protein per day. If youre approximately 250 pounds, you should increase your daily protein intake up to 90 grams.

    How To Know If Youre Eating Too Much Or Too Little

    Pin on BEAUTY &  HEALTH TIPS

    Of course, not everyone has to become a calorie counter during intermittent fasting during the first days or weeks. There are other ways to know if the amount of energy you consumed was sufficient or if you should adjust the amount again.

    Your body always sends you signals whether the amount of energy is appropriate or not. For example, if you often feel cold during is an indication that you are not consuming enough food.

    Also, if you tend to be more irritable than usual, have frequent headaches, or generally feel somewhat tired and lacking in energy at the end of your fasting phase, this is a sign that you are not eating enough.

    Another signal is an initial strong weight loss and sudden stagnation. In this case, you should check your calorie intake during interval fasting. At least for a while to avoid putting your metabolism on the wrong track.

    On the other hand, if you feel full of power and feel an increased concentration during fasting, your food quantity during interval fasting is correct.

    It is normal to feel hungry or a little cold towards the end of a fasting period. As long as you have a lasting feeling of satiety after a balanced meal, everything indicates that you are doing everything right in terms of quantity.

    Besides, your weight loss during interval fasting should not make too big jumps and stagnate only rarely.

    And if the weight does stagnate dont worry, it will usually pass.

    What Is Clean Or Dirty Fasting

    Surprisingly, you can follow a clean fasting schedule or play it out a little bit dirty.

    These terms refer to defining what kind of foods break the fast. The clean path defines a zero-calorie approach: you cannot drink or eat anything other than water, plain black coffee, green tea, or any type of herbal tea.

    While dirty fasting, you might consume drinks that contain less than 50 calories, such as lemon water, coffee with MCT oil, bone broth, or zero-calorie drinks. You might even enjoy a piece of gum or an occasional mint.

    Both of these methods are valid. As a beginner, you might want to start fasting dirty and go clean once you get a handle on your new routine.
